Key Principles of Financial Renaissance

To embark on a journey of financial renaissance, it’s crucial to understand and incorporate key principles that form the foundation of wealth creation and management.

Wealth Accumulation Strategies

One of the fundamental principles is adopting effective wealth accumulation strategies. This involves setting clear financial goals, whether short-term or long-term, and devising a plan to achieve them.

Investment Diversification

In a rapidly changing world, putting all your financial eggs in one basket is risky. Diversification across various investment vehicles, such as stocks, bonds, and real estate, is a key principle in financial renaissance.

Risk Management

The ability to navigate and manage risks is a hallmark of successful financial planning. From market fluctuations to unforeseen life events, having robust risk management strategies is essential.

Crafting Your Wealth Blueprint

To craft a wealthy future, individuals must take a hands-on approach to their finances.

Setting Financial Goals

The first step in crafting your wealth blueprint is setting clear and achievable financial goals. Whether it’s buying a home, funding education, or retiring comfortably, having defined goals provides direction.

Budgeting and Saving

Effective budgeting and saving are the building blocks of financial success. Creating a budget helps allocate funds wisely, and saving regularly ensures a financial safety net.

Building an Emergency Fund

Life is unpredictable, and having an emergency fund is like a financial safety net. It provides peace of mind and prevents financial setbacks in the face of unexpected expenses.

Investing Wisely for Long-Term Growth

Growing wealth involves making informed investment decisions.

Stock Market Basics

For many, the stock market is a primary avenue for wealth creation. Understanding the basics, such as stock selection, market trends, and risk tolerance, is crucial for success.

Real Estate Investments

Real estate is a tangible asset that can provide both income and long-term appreciation. Exploring real estate investment opportunities is a strategic move in the path to financial renaissance.

Emerging Investment Trends

Staying ahead of emerging investment trends, such as sustainable investing or technological innovations, can open new avenues for financial growth.

Risk Management Strategies

In the journey towards financial renaissance, managing risks is as important as seeking opportunities.

Insurance Planning

Having the right insurance coverage is a key risk management strategy. This includes health insurance, life insurance, and other forms of coverage tailored to individual needs.

Contingency Plans for Market Downturns

Markets go through cycles, and downturns are inevitable. Having contingency plans, such as a diversified portfolio and a conservative investment approach, mitigates the impact of market downturns.

Hedging Against Financial Risks

Sophisticated investors often use hedging strategies to protect their portfolios from potential losses. While not suitable for everyone, understanding the concept can be valuable in crafting a robust financial plan.

Wealth Preservation Strategies

Building wealth is one aspect; preserving it for future generations is another.

Estate Planning

Estate planning involves managing and distributing assets in a way that aligns with your wishes and provides for future generations.

Tax Optimization

Understanding tax implications and optimizing your tax strategy can significantly impact the preservation of wealth. Consulting with a tax professional is advisable.

Legacy Building

Beyond financial assets, legacy building involves imparting values, knowledge, and a sense of responsibility to future generations. It’s a holistic approach to leaving a lasting impact.

Overcoming Common Financial Roadblocks

Despite best intentions, individuals often face roadblocks on their financial journey.

Debt Management

Effectively managing and reducing debt is a crucial step towards financial freedom. Strategies such as debt consolidation and budgeting can help overcome this roadblock.

Psychological Barriers to Financial Success

Psychological factors, such as fear of failure or a scarcity mindset, can hinder financial success. Recognizing and addressing these barriers is essential for progress.

Procrastination in Financial Planning

Procrastination is the enemy of financial progress. Taking proactive steps, even small ones, towards financial goals is key to overcoming this common roadblock.
